Kodiak Robotics is a leading AI solution for supply chain and logistics, specifically for middle-mile freight. It leverages autonomous Class 8 trucks to provide scalable and consistent freight capacity. This directly addresses critical industry challenges like driver shortages and rising operational costs, ensuring goods move dependably and on schedule.

Kodiak Robotics vs Aurora: Both companies are leaders in autonomous trucking, but they focus on slightly different aspects. Kodiak Robotics emphasizes its 'asset-light' business model, partnering with existing freight carriers to integrate its autonomous system into their fleets for middle-mile routes. This provides a direct, scalable solution for carriers facing driver shortages. Aurora, with its Aurora Driver platform, takes a broader approach, developing a common autonomous system applicable to both trucking (Aurora Horizon) and ride-hailing (Aurora Connect). While Aurora offers a potentially wider ecosystem, Kodiak's dedicated focus on hub-to-hub freight provides a more specialized solution for logistics professionals.

Kodiak Robotics provides autonomous Class 8 trucks for middle-mile logistics, addressing driver shortages and rising costs for freight carriers. Their service offers scalable, consistent freight capacity for hub-to-hub and DC transfers. This solution ensures goods move dependably and on schedule, redefining efficiency in complex supply chains.
